left corner left corner
China Daily Website

Star Tracks in January 2013

Updated: 2013-01-30 16:07
( CFP)

Star Tracks in January 2013

A fresh-Faced Eva Longoria leaves her home in preparation to catch a flight out of town on January 13, 2013. Eva appeared to be preparing for a long trip, dressed in a Henley tee and sweatpants, along with her trusty travel pillow to catch some sleep. [Photo/CFP]
